Overview
The ELASTOCON EE 03 Volume Resistivity Tester is a precision-engineered instrument designed specifically for the quantitative evaluation of bulk electrical resistance in elastomeric and polymeric materials. It operates on the principle of direct-current (DC) two-electrode or three-electrode measurement, in strict accordance with ISO 1853:2018 — “Rubber, vulcanized or thermoplastic — Determination of volume resistivity.” The system applies a stable, calibrated DC voltage across a standardized sample geometry while measuring the resulting leakage current through a high-impedance, low-noise ammeter integrated directly into the electrode head. This architecture minimizes parasitic interference, eliminates lead resistance errors, and ensures traceable, repeatable results across the full specified range of 0.1 to 100,000,000 Ω·m (10⁻¹ to 10⁸ Ω·m). Unlike generic multimeters or benchtop electrometers, the EE 03 incorporates material-specific electrode spacing, surface-contact geometry, and guard-ring functionality—critical for eliminating surface conduction artifacts when characterizing semi-conductive rubber compounds used in antistatic flooring, ESD-safe conveyor belts, and automotive shielding components.
Key Features
- Integrated electrode head with fixed, parallel-plate configuration compliant with ISO 1853 specimen requirements (diameter: 100 mm ± 0.5 mm; thickness: 2.0–6.0 mm)
- Multi-range DC voltage source (10 V, 100 V, 500 V, and 1000 V) with programmable dwell time and automatic polarity reversal to mitigate electrode polarization effects
- High-sensitivity electrometer-grade ammeter (resolution down to 0.1 fA, full-scale ranges from 1 pA to 200 µA)
- Dual-voltmeter capability: selectable internal reference voltmeter for source monitoring and external input for third-party calibration verification
- Thermally stabilized housing with EMI-shielded enclosure to suppress environmental noise during low-current measurements
- Front-panel digital display with real-time current/voltage readout, auto-ranging, and pass/fail threshold indicators per user-defined limits
Sample Compatibility & Compliance
The EE 03 accommodates solid, homogeneous rubber and plastic specimens meeting ISO 1853 dimensional tolerances—including vulcanized natural rubber (NR), styrene-butadiene rubber (SBR), nitrile rubber (NBR), ethylene propylene diene monomer (EPDM), and carbon-black-filled thermoplastics. Surface preparation (e.g., solvent cleaning, controlled humidity conditioning per ISO 2781) is required prior to testing. The instrument satisfies metrological traceability requirements under ISO/IEC 17025:2017 when operated within its certified environmental envelope (23 ± 2 °C, 50 ± 5 % RH). It supports audit-ready documentation for GLP and GMP environments through optional analog output (0–10 V) and RS-232 interface for external data logging systems.

FAQ
Does the EE 03 support four-terminal (Kelvin) resistivity measurement?
No. The EE 03 implements a two-terminal configuration with guarded electrodes per ISO 1853; four-terminal methods are not applicable for volume resistivity of homogeneous elastomers.
Can it measure surface resistivity?
No. Surface resistivity requires concentric ring electrodes per ISO 3915; the EE 03 is configured exclusively for volume resistivity using parallel plates.
Is calibration certification included with shipment?
Yes. Each unit ships with an ISO/IEC 17025-accredited calibration certificate (NIST-traceable standards), valid for 12 months from date of issue.
What sample conditioning protocols are recommended prior to testing?
Per ISO 2781, specimens must be conditioned at 23 ± 2 °C and 50 ± 5 % RH for ≥16 hours; surface contaminants shall be removed using isopropanol and lint-free wipes.
